Broad Institute and Manifold Team Up to Launch AI-Powered Life Sciences Research Platform

Collaboration Overview



The Broad Institute of MIT and Harvard has entered a strategic partnership with Manifold, a frontrunner in research infrastructure for the biomedical science sector. This collaboration aims to develop an innovative AI-driven research platform designed to revolutionize biomedical data analysis. By integrating the principles of Terra, a secure system for significant data sharing and collaboration, this platform is set to offer enhanced usability and accessibility, which will facilitate global biomedical research.

Key Features of the New Platform



The impending platform will introduce several cutting-edge capabilities that will shape the future of medical research. The Broad Institute's Data Sciences Platform team will work closely with Manifold to integrate the following exciting features:

1. Bringing Your Own Cloud (BYOC): Researchers will possess the flexibility to align the platform with their organization's cloud strategies, providing a solution to fragmented data ecosystems.

2. Scalability Enhancements: The platform is built to handle the exponential growth of biomedical data, capable of accommodating complex workflows and extensive datasets without compromising performance.

3. Data Harmonization Capabilities: By facilitating the seamless ingestion of diverse datasets, the platform will maintain compatibility with industry standards, ensuring data providers retain control over who can access and use their data.

4. AI-Driven Agents: Advanced features, such as natural search language capabilities and automated analysis options, will enhance the research experience, enabling scientists to interact more intuitively with their data.

5. Improved Data Discovery and Collaboration: The new platform will incorporate more straightforward data exploration and interpretation tools while supporting secure collaborations across institutions with rigorous adherence to data usage policies.

Motivation Behind the Collaboration



Todd Golub, the director of the Broad Institute, shared insight into the motivation behind seeking this collaboration. According to him, in a rapidly advancing scientific landscape, it is essential to partner with organizations that share a similar vision and possess a solid technical background. This partnership aims to leverage Manifold’s technological prowess in life sciences research to create a powerful data-management solution for future necessities.

Vision for the Future of Biomedical Research



This partnership reflects a shift in the biomedical research paradigm, highlighting the importance of integrated and accessible data solutions in advancing scientific understanding. Eric S. Lander, founding director of the Broad Institute, expressed enthusiasm over the potential for researchers to access advanced tools that streamline their work, thus removing technical barriers hindering progress in science and medicine.
